How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Strafford?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Strafford Studio Apartments | $864 | $550 | $1,605 |
Strafford 1 Bedroom Apartments | $973 | $505 | $2,145 |
Strafford 2 Bedroom Apartments | $948 | $575 | $2,475 |
Strafford 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,384 | $720 | $2,845 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Strafford
How much are Studio apartments in Strafford?
There are currently 9 Studio Apartments in Strafford with rent ranges from $550 to $1,605 with an average price of $864.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Strafford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Strafford ranges from $505 to $2,145 with an average monthly rent of $973.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Strafford c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Strafford range from $575 to $2,475.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$948.
How expensive are Strafford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 10 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Strafford on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$720 to $2,845 - averaging $1,384 for the location.
